What Is Cardiac Ablation?
Key takeaway: Cardiac ablation is a minimally invasive procedure designed to correct irregular heartbeats, or arrhythmias, by targeting and neutralizing the small areas of heart tissue that are causing the faulty electrical signals. It is not considered open-heart cardiac ablation surgery. Instead, specialists use a thin, flexible tube called a catheter to deliver energy—typically radiofrequency (heat) or cryo (cold)—to the problematic tissue, creating a scar that blocks the irregular signals and restores a normal heart rhythm.

Arrhythmias and Tachycardia Treated by Ablation
The most important takeaway is that cardiac ablation is highly effective for a range of heart rhythm disorders, most notably atrial fibrillation (A-fib) and various forms of supraventricular tachycardia (SVT). Atrial fibrillation is a common arrhythmia where the upper chambers of the heart beat chaotically and irregularly, increasing the risk of stroke and heart failure. A cardiac ablation in Turkey for A-fib aims to electrically isolate the pulmonary veins, where most of the erratic signals originate. Tachycardia refers to a heart rate that is too fast, often exceeding 100 beats per minute at rest. Common tachycardia symptoms include palpitations, dizziness, chest pain, and shortness of breath. Other conditions successfully treated with ablation include:
- Atrial Flutter: Similar to A-fib, but with a more regular, “fluttering” pattern in the atria.
- Wolff-Parkinson-White (WPW) Syndrome: A condition involving an extra electrical pathway in the heart, causing rapid heartbeats.
- AVNRT (Atrioventricular Nodal Reentrant Tachycardia): The most common type of SVT, caused by a small extra pathway in or near the atrioventricular node.
- Ventricular Tachycardia (VT): A fast, abnormal heart rhythm originating from the heart’s lower chambers (ventricles), which can be life-threatening.
For patients experiencing these conditions, a cardiac ablation procedure offers a potential cure, not just symptom management.
Pre-Ablation Tests and Patient Selection
To ensure the highest chance of success and safety, a thorough evaluation is conducted before scheduling a cardiac ablation in Turkey. The most critical step is to pinpoint the exact type and origin of the arrhythmia. Your cardiologist will determine your candidacy based on your medical history, symptoms, and the results of several key diagnostic tests. Answering the question of what tests are done before cardiac ablation is crucial for patient preparedness.
Quick list of common pre-ablation tests:
- Electrocardiogram (ECG or EKG): A baseline test that records the heart’s electrical activity.
- Holter Monitor: A portable ECG worn for 24-48 hours or longer to capture sporadic arrhythmias that may not appear during a standard ECG.
- Echocardiogram (“Echo”): An ultrasound of the heart that assesses its structure and function, ensuring there are no significant structural issues that would complicate the ablation.
- Transesophageal Echocardiogram (TEE): A specialized echo where a probe is passed down the esophagus to get a clearer view of the atria and check for blood clots, especially before an A-fib ablation.
- Cardiac MRI or CT Scan: These advanced imaging tests can provide highly detailed 3D maps of your heart, which are often used during the cardiac ablation procedure for precise guidance.
- Electrophysiology Study (EPS): This is often performed as the first part of the ablation itself. A cardiologist uses diagnostic catheters to map the heart’s electrical system and induce the arrhythmia under controlled conditions to confirm its origin.
Ideal candidates for cardiac ablation are typically those whose arrhythmias have not responded well to medication, who have experienced significant side effects from drugs, or who, for lifestyle or personal reasons, prefer a more definitive treatment.

Preparing for Your Ablation Day
The most important step in preparing for your cardiac ablation is to carefully follow your medical team’s instructions. You will typically be asked to stop eating or drinking for 6-8 hours before the procedure to ensure your stomach is empty, which is a standard precaution for sedation. Your cardiologist will also provide specific guidance on your medications. You may need to temporarily stop taking certain drugs, such as blood thinners (anticoagulants) or antiarrhythmic medications, for a few days leading up to your ablation.
On the day you arrive at the hospital, a nurse will prepare you by placing an intravenous (IV) line in your arm for administering fluids and medication. You’ll also have patches (electrodes) placed on your chest and back to monitor your heart’s electrical activity throughout the cardiac ablation procedure. Catheter Insertion and Energy-Delivery Techniques
The core of the cardiac ablation procedure begins once you are comfortably sedated. The most common entry point is a blood vessel in the groin, making the groin cardiac ablation procedure the standard approach. Your electrophysiologist will make a tiny puncture to access the femoral vein. You will not feel this, as the area is numbed with a local anesthetic. Through this access point, several thin, flexible tubes known as catheters are carefully threaded through your blood vessels and guided to your heart. Most patients receive conscious sedation, meaning you are very sleepy and relaxed but not fully unconscious; you will not need to be intubated (have a breathing tube).
Once the catheters are in place, the team uses them to map the heart’s electrical signals and pinpoint the source of the arrhythmia. After identifying the target tissue, the ablation begins. There are two primary energy-delivery methods used for a cardiac ablation in Turkey:
- Radiofrequency (RF) Ablation: This is the most common technique. It uses a specialized catheter to deliver low-voltage, high-frequency electrical energy, which generates heat. This heat creates a small, precise scar on the problematic heart tissue, destroying its ability to send irregular signals.
- Cryoablation: This method uses extreme cold to achieve the same result. A special catheter delivers a refrigerant that freezes and scars the target tissue. Cryoablation is particularly common for treating A-fib, often using a “balloon” catheter to isolate the pulmonary veins efficiently.
The choice between these techniques depends on the type of arrhythmia and your specific heart anatomy. The entire ablation process is remarkably precise.
Advanced Mapping & Imaging Technologies Used
A key factor in the high success rates of cardiac ablation in Turkey is the use of sophisticated 3D mapping and imaging systems. These technologies provide your cardiologist with a real-time, dynamic, and incredibly detailed view of your heart’s anatomy and electrical pathways. Before the ablation starts, a 3D anatomical model of your heart chambers is created using the catheters. This map is then merged with pre-operative images from a CT scan or MRI, creating a comprehensive, patient-specific model. This virtual map allows the physician to “see” where the catheters are inside your heart with millimeter precision, without relying solely on X-ray fluoroscopy.
This reduces radiation exposure and dramatically increases accuracy. Leading Turkish hospitals are equipped with advanced systems like CARTO (from Biosense Webster) or EnSite (from Abbott), which display the electrical signals as color-coded waves on the 3D model. This enables the doctor to identify the exact circuits causing the tachycardia or A-fib and deliver targeted ablation energy with confidence. Potential Risks and How They’re Managed
Key takeaway: While cardiac ablation is a very safe, minimally invasive procedure, all medical interventions carry some degree of risk. The most common issues are minor and related to the catheter insertion site in the groin, such as bruising, swelling, or minor bleeding. More serious complications are rare, occurring in approximately 1-2% of cases, especially in experienced hands. These can include bleeding around the heart, damage to a blood vessel, or the formation of blood clots.
In leading Turkish hospitals, these risks are actively managed with advanced technology and strict protocols. For example, using intracardiac echocardiography (ICE) and 3D mapping minimizes the risk of accidental damage to heart structures. The careful use of blood thinners during and after the procedure dramatically reduces the risk of stroke or blood clots. Success Rates & Life Expectancy After Cardiac Ablation
The most important outcome is a successful procedure that restores a normal heart rhythm. Success rates for cardiac ablation are excellent but vary depending on the type of arrhythmia.
Quick list of typical single-procedure success rates:
- Supraventricular Tachycardia (SVT) & Atrial Flutter: Success rates are very high, often 95% or more.
- Paroxysmal Atrial Fibrillation (A-fib): For A-fib that comes and goes, success is typically in the 70-85% range.
- Persistent Atrial Fibrillation: For A-fib that is continuous, success rates are lower on the first attempt but can increase significantly with a second procedure if needed.
A common question is about life expectancy after cardiac ablation. By successfully treating an arrhythmia like A-fib, the procedure helps reduce the long-term risks associated with the condition, such as stroke and heart failure. Therefore, a successful cardiac ablation can contribute positively to a normal life expectancy and, just as importantly, improve the quality of those years.

Immediate Post-Procedure Care and Monitoring
Key takeaway: Immediately after your cardiac ablation procedure, you will be moved to a recovery area for close monitoring. The first priority is to ensure the small puncture site in your groin heals properly. To prevent bleeding, you will need to lie flat on your back for 3 to 6 hours. During this time, nurses will frequently check your vital signs—heart rate, blood pressure, and oxygen levels—and monitor your heart rhythm. They will also check the groin area for any swelling or bruising. Most patients stay in the hospital overnight for observation and are discharged the next morning. Before you leave, your cardiologist will discuss the results of the ablation and provide instructions on medications and follow-up care.
Timeline: Flying, Work, and Exercise After Ablation
A clear timeline for resuming activities is essential, especially for international patients. While your doctor will provide personalized advice, a general timeline can help you plan.
- Step 1: First Week. The first few days are for rest. Avoid any heavy lifting (more than 10 lbs or 5 kg) or strenuous activity for at least one week to allow the groin site to heal. Most patients with desk jobs can return to work within 3-5 days.
- Step 2: Flying Home. This is a critical question for medical tourists. How soon can you fly after cardiac ablation? Most cardiologists recommend waiting at least one week before taking a long-haul flight. This allows time to ensure the groin has healed and your heart rhythm is stable. For a short flight, 2-3 days may be sufficient, but you must get clearance from your doctor in Turkey.
- Step 3: Returning to Normal. Light exercise, like walking, can be resumed after the first week. You can typically return to more vigorous exercise and a full, unrestricted routine within 2 to 4 weeks, depending on your personal recovery speed and your doctor’s recommendation after your cardiac ablation in Turkey.
Fatigue, Shortness of Breath & Other Common Questions
It is very common for patients to have questions about new sensations after their ablation. One of the most frequent is, “why am I so tired after my cardiac ablation?” The answer is that your body is using significant energy to heal.
The ablation creates small scars inside the heart, and the inflammatory response and healing process can cause fatigue that may last for several days or even a few weeks. It is also normal to experience occasional palpitations, skipped beats, or mild shortness of breath during the first 1 to 3 months. This is known as the “blanking period.” During this time, the heart tissue is healing and settling down. These symptoms usually resolve on their own and do not mean the cardiac ablation has failed.
Frequently Asked Questions
Will I feel pain after the procedure?
You may have some mild chest discomfort or soreness in the groin, which is easily managed with over-the-counter pain relievers.
How long will the groin site take to heal?
The puncture site itself seals quickly, but bruising and tenderness can last for 1-2 weeks. It’s important to keep it clean and dry for the first few days.
Will I have to take medication after my cardiac ablation?
Most patients continue taking a blood thinner for at least 2-3 months post-procedure to prevent clots while the heart heals. Your doctor will advise if you can stop antiarrhythmic drugs.
Is it normal to have palpitations during the recovery period?
Yes, it’s very common to have some flutter or palpitations during the “blanking period” (first three months) as the heart heals.
When will I know if the cardiac ablation was successful?
While many feel better right away, the full success of the procedure is typically assessed after the 3-month blanking period.
